i couldn’t agree with you more, a required mental health evaluation isn’t going to work very well in the real world.   For one thing, it would require some mental health professional or MD to sign off on each gun purchaser.  it would be foolhardy for one of those professionals to go on record testifying to your future mental health conditions, attorneys everywhere would be waiting to sue the clinician who approved a shooter…. So most  clinicians would probably have to refuse on the grounds that malpractice insurance companies will drop them if they did.      Your psychological record would become the property of the licensing state agency.  And past mental health history would become known, current conditions would become a red flag.   You could find yourself explaining to a stranger all those youthful indiscretions we wouldn’t want the kids to know about.

All that just to buy a gun for a dove hunt?  People won’t go for it, & i don’t think mental health evaluations are the tool we want to rely on to reduce gun violence.     Come to think about it, i bet we could ALL agree that government required psychological evaluations for licenses is probably not a good idea.
